Consumer Packaging Market Overview

The global Consumer Packaging Market size estimated at USD 735378.69 million in 2026 and is projected to reach USD 1071294.51 million by 2035, growing at a CAGR of 4.27% from 2026 to 2035.

The Consumer Packaging Market is witnessing significant expansion driven by increasing global consumption patterns, rapid urbanization, and evolving retail ecosystems. Over 65% of consumer goods rely on packaging solutions for protection and branding, while more than 72% of purchasing decisions are influenced by packaging design and material quality. The rise of e-commerce has pushed packaging demand upward by over 40% in logistics channels. Sustainable packaging adoption has reached nearly 55% across industries, reflecting regulatory pressure and consumer awareness. The Consumer Packaging Market Analysis highlights strong demand across food, healthcare, and electronics sectors, positioning the market as a critical component of global supply chains.

BY TYPE

Rigid Plastic: Rigid plastic packaging accounts for nearly 30% of total packaging usage globally. It is widely used in beverage bottles, containers, and household products. Approximately 65% of bottled water and soft drinks utilize rigid plastic packaging due to durability and cost efficiency. The material offers high strength and lightweight properties, reducing transportation costs by over 20%. Recycling rates for rigid plastics have reached around 35%, reflecting increasing sustainability initiatives. Demand in healthcare packaging has increased by 18%, driven by the need for sterile and protective containers. Innovations in bioplastics have influenced nearly 22% of production processes, reducing environmental impact while maintaining performance standards.

Paper and Paperboard: Paper and paperboard packaging contribute to over 35% of the Consumer Packaging Market Share. This segment has seen rapid adoption due to environmental concerns, with over 55% of consumers preferring paper-based packaging. Corrugated boxes account for nearly 70% of shipping packaging solutions in e-commerce. Recycling rates exceed 65%, making it one of the most sustainable packaging materials. Food packaging applications utilize paperboard in over 40% of products, including cartons and trays. Innovations in coated paper packaging have improved moisture resistance by approximately 30%, expanding its usage across diverse industries.

Glass: Glass packaging holds approximately 12% of the market, primarily used in beverages, cosmetics, and pharmaceuticals. It offers nearly 100% recyclability, making it highly sustainable. Over 45% of premium beverage products utilize glass packaging due to its inert properties and product preservation capabilities. However, its weight increases transportation costs by nearly 25%. Glass packaging demand in cosmetics has grown by 20%, driven by luxury branding. Reuse initiatives have increased by 18%, supporting circular economy practices.

Flexible Plastic: Flexible plastic packaging dominates with over 50% share due to its lightweight and cost-effective nature. It reduces material usage by approximately 30% compared to rigid packaging. Food packaging accounts for nearly 60% of flexible packaging demand, offering extended shelf life and convenience. Innovations in recyclable flexible plastics have increased adoption by 25%. The segment has improved storage efficiency by over 40%, making it ideal for logistics and transportation.

Others: Other packaging types, including metal and biodegradable materials, account for nearly 8% of the market. Metal packaging is used in over 20% of canned food products, offering durability and long shelf life. Biodegradable packaging adoption has increased by 28%, driven by environmental regulations. Hybrid materials combining paper and plastic are used in approximately 15% of packaging solutions, balancing strength and sustainability.
